Welcome Guest! To enable all features please Login. New Registrations are disabled.

Notification

Icon
Error

Options
Go to last post Go to first unread
Offline Andrey Ivashov  
#1 Posted : 17 February 2016 00:44:17(UTC)
Andrey Ivashov


Rank: Administration

Groups: Developers, Registered, Knovel Developers, Administrators, Advanced Member
Joined: 11/07/2008(UTC)
Posts: 1,622
Man
Russian Federation

Was thanked: 1983 time(s) in 668 post(s)
SMath Studio - SMath
Created by SMath LLC in the scope of SMath project. Published by smath.

SMath Studio

  • SMath Studio box
  • Calculation of Gravitation Acceleration example
  • Example of animation on the Worksheet
  • Extensions Manager tool
  • Opened math Reference Book
  • SMath Viewer output to Autocad example
  • SMath Studio on iOS
  • SMath Studio on iPad

Tiny, but powerful mathematical program with WYSIWYG editor and complete units of measurements support.

It provides numerous computing features and rich user interface translated into about 40 different languages. Application also contains integrated mathematical reference book.

Free for personal usage! Plans for Organizations are available!

Application can be easily extended based on your needs. Built-in Extensions Manager tool allows to get access to hundreds official and third-party resources of the following types: usage examples, plug-ins, SMath Viewer based applications, snippets, interface translations, interactive books, handbooks and tutorials.

They trust us *

* Customers' names and logos are used with the written permission of the copyright holders.

They talk about us (all reviews...)

  • smath studio. It´s a good tool.

    by jose luis rebollo

  • Superlative !!! good job !!! Congratulation

    by Max

  • Excellent program. Thanks to his author for freely sharing such an amazing piece of software. Thumbs up.

    by A Chang

  • Great instrument. Thanks

    by Antonio Fazzutti

  • I needed the simplest functions, which I did in Mathcad. Now this software does everything I need. Keep up the good work. Brilliant. Thank you.

    by Kunt Celebi

  • I have been wishing for a sensible alternative to the free version of MathCAD for a long time. I find such software a crucial tool for writing technical-paper-style documents with live formulas and units carried throughout. I am so happy to have found SMath Studio as it is not just a completely free, fully featured alternative, but I find it to be much better in that it is tiny, is easier to use, has nice community support and has nice expandability by others (through plugins). It has features I've always wanted like setting of number of significant digits (not just number of decimal places), easier typing of subscripts, better plotting (via the X-Y Plot plugin), ability to include other SMath files (like my own units definitions), the very innovative and helpful "dynamic assistant", the ability to assign values to variables *after* the writing of a formula, no watermark across each page, and many other improvements that I have yet to discover. Since I am so pleased, I just donated $100 which I feel is a more reasonable amount for software like this. Thank you, Andrey!

    by John David Heinzmann

  • SMath Studio in the Cloud is ideal to show calculations to my students. They only have to click at the internet hyperlink. Teacher at school of mechanical engineering, bachelor level.

    by Hein van de Vrande

  • excellent

    by Mohan

  • Without a doubt it is one of the best tools for engineering, a good substitute for Mathcad

    by Marcel F. Chevalier S.

  • This tool is amazing. It helped me on my university more times than i can imagine.

    by Radek

SMath Studio in publications

SMath Studio plug-ins (all plug-ins...)

The functionality of the program can be expanded through the installation of plug-ins created by third-party developers and companies, as well as those prepared by the SMath LLC team. Most plug-ins are open source and can be modified if necessary.

  • Extends SMath Studio with a 3D Plot Region.
    Extends SMath Studio with a 3D Plot Region.
    Jack Xu, Viacheslav N. Mezentsev (viacheslavmezentsev@ya.ru)
  • Extends SMath Studio with more save/import/export features.
    Extends SMath Studio with more save/import/export features.
    Davide Carpi (davide.carpi@gmail.com)
  • Access to a set of programs for calculating properties of water, steam, gases and gases mixtures. Requires separate installation of the Water Steam Pro libraries and appropriate license for it (see http://www.wsp.ru/).
    Access to a set of programs for calculating properties of water, steam, gases and gases mixtures. Requires separate installation of the Water Steam Pro libraries and appropriate license for it (see http://www.wsp.ru/).
    ООО "ЭсМат"
  • Provides access to the free and open source computer algebra system Maxima.
    Provides access to the free and open source computer algebra system Maxima.
    Kay Graubmann & Martin Kraska (THB www.th-brandenburg.de)
  • Extends SMath Studio with a X-Y Plot Region.
    Extends SMath Studio with a X-Y Plot Region.
    Jack Xu, Viacheslav N. Mezentsev (viacheslavmezentsev@ya.ru)
  • A SMath Studio native wrapper of the CoolProp library (www.coolprop.org) - thermophysical property database and wrappers for a selection of programming environments.
    A SMath Studio native wrapper of the CoolProp library (www.coolprop.org) - thermophysical property database and wrappers for a selection of programming environments.
    Mike Kaganski
  • Contains nonlinear solvers for equations and systems of equations: Bisected Direct Quadratic Regula Falsi (BDQRF), Bisection, Brent's, Broyden's, Homotopy, Newton-Raphson, Ridder's, Secant, etc.
    Contains nonlinear solvers for equations and systems of equations: Bisected Direct Quadratic Regula Falsi (BDQRF), Bisection, Brent's, Broyden's, Homotopy, Newton-Raphson, Ridder's, Secant, etc.
    Davide Carpi (davide.carpi@gmail.com)
  • Digital Signal Processing Library: spectral analysis, IIR and FIR filters, resampling algorithms, etc.
    Digital Signal Processing Library: spectral analysis, IIR and FIR filters, resampling algorithms, etc.
    Sergey Bakhurin (http://dsplib.org), Viacheslav N. Mezentsev (viacheslavmezentsev@ya.ru)
  • Extends SMath Studio with statistical tools: Sample Estimators, Probability Density, Cumulative Density, Quantile functions, Random Numbers, etc.
    Extends SMath Studio with statistical tools: Sample Estimators, Probability Density, Cumulative Density, Quantile functions, Random Numbers, etc.
    Davide Carpi (davide.carpi@gmail.com)
  • Provides an interface to the SQLite relational database engine.
    Provides an interface to the SQLite relational database engine.
    Chris Bietz, Viacheslav N. Mezentsev


System requirements

  • Desktop (Windows):
    Framework: .NET Framework 2.0
  • Desktop (Linux):
    Framework: Mono 2.0 (libmono-winforms-2.0-cil package) or higher


Interface languages (37 languages)

  • [ARA] Arabic / العربي
  • [BEL] Belarusian / Беларуская
  • [BUL] Bulgarian / Български
  • [CAT] Catalan / Català
  • [CHS] Chinese (Simplified) / 简体中文
  • [CHT] Chinese (Traditional) / 簡體中文
  • [CPP] Portuguese (Brazil) / Brazil (Português)
  • [CZE] Czech / Čeština
  • [DAN] Danish / Dansk
  • [DUT] Dutch / Nederlands
  • [ENG] English / English
  • [FAS] Persian / فارسی
  • [FIN] Finnish / Suomi
  • [FRE] French / Français
  • [GER] German / Deutsch
  • [GRE] Greek / Ελληνικά
  • [HEB] Hebrew / עברית
  • [HUN] Hungarian / Magyar
  • [IND] Indonesian / Bahasa Indonesia
  • [ITA] Italian / Italiano
  • [JPN] Japanese / 日本語
  • [KOR] Korean / 한국어
  • [LAV] Latvian / Latviešu
  • [LTH] Lithuanian / Lietuvių
  • [NOR] Norwegian / Norsk
  • [POL] Polish / Polski
  • [POR] Portuguese / Português
  • [RON] Romanian / Română
  • [RUS] Russian / Русский
  • [SCC] Serbian (Latin) / Srpski
  • [SCR] Croatian / Hrvatski
  • [SLK] Slovak / Slovenčina
  • [SPA] Spanish / Español
  • [SRP] Serbian (Cyrillic) / Српски
  • [SWE] Swedish / Svenska
  • [TUR] Turkish / Türkçe
  • [UKR] Ukrainian / Українська


Tutorials

SMath Studio tutorial by Bernard Liengme.
  • SMathPrimer.pdf (Date: 11.11.2011. File size: 2.06MB) - to open in Adobe Acrobat Reader

Introduction of the use of SMath Studio by Gilberto E. Urroz, Ph.D., P.E.


Other files

SMath Studio icons () of all available sizes (16x16, 24x24, 32x32, 48x48, 64x64, 96x96, 128x128, 256x256) in PNG format.

Edited by user 17 January 2017 00:25:14(UTC)  | Reason: Not specified

thanks 8 users thanked Andrey Ivashov for this useful post.
on 17/02/2016(UTC),  on 17/02/2016(UTC),  on 17/02/2016(UTC),  on 17/02/2016(UTC),  on 17/02/2016(UTC),  on 17/02/2016(UTC),  on 17/02/2016(UTC),  on 17/02/2016(UTC)

Wanna join the discussion?! Login to your SMath Studio Forum forum account. New Registrations are disabled.

Offline mikekaganski  
#2 Posted : 17 February 2016 04:58:50(UTC)
mikekaganski


Rank: Advanced Member

Groups: Registered
Joined: 17/01/2013(UTC)
Posts: 296
Man
Russian Federation
Location: Khabarovsk, Russia

Was thanked: 151 time(s) in 107 post(s)
Hi Andrey,

Thank you for this new release, with very welcome changes.
When I look at Help->About window, I see "Date: 17/09/2015". A time machine to the past? ;-)
Best regards,
Mike Kaganski
Offline ndtma  
#3 Posted : 17 February 2016 15:41:23(UTC)
ndtma


Rank: Advanced Member

Groups: Registered
Joined: 05/06/2014(UTC)
Posts: 348
Man
Sri Lanka
Location: Colombo

Was thanked: 127 time(s) in 82 post(s)
Thank you very much Andrey for the latest release.
Look within!... The secret is inside you.
Best Regards
Eng. NDTM Amarasekera - Sri Lanka
Offline Andrey Ivashov  
#4 Posted : 17 February 2016 21:51:16(UTC)
Andrey Ivashov


Rank: Administration

Groups: Developers, Registered, Knovel Developers, Administrators, Advanced Member
Joined: 11/07/2008(UTC)
Posts: 1,622
Man
Russian Federation

Was thanked: 1983 time(s) in 668 post(s)
Hello, Mike!

Originally Posted by: mikekaganski Go to Quoted Post
When I look at Help->About window, I see "Date: 17/09/2015". A time machine to the past? ;-)

Yes, it is my fault. Forgot to update a date. Sorry for this.
But it will be the last time this issue happened as I just added date updating to the automatic deployment procedure.

Best regards.
Offline Andrey Ivashov  
#5 Posted : 17 February 2016 21:57:44(UTC)
Andrey Ivashov


Rank: Administration

Groups: Developers, Registered, Knovel Developers, Administrators, Advanced Member
Joined: 11/07/2008(UTC)
Posts: 1,622
Man
Russian Federation

Was thanked: 1983 time(s) in 668 post(s)
Hello, Ioan.

Originally Posted by: ioan92 Go to Quoted Post
[color=darkblue]This new release works fine for me, when I use the basic plugins proposed. Even the speed is well improuved.

Thanks for reminding - calculation speed was really a bit improved. Added this to change log.

Originally Posted by: ioan92 Go to Quoted Post
After installing all availables plugins, some of my old applications fails.
For the moment I have not investigated to see which plugin produces such a side effect.

Please let me know if you find a reason. To say truth I expected nothing should be changed in worksheets or plug-ins for this release.
At least hundreds of my complex test worksheets was opened and calculated without any errors before releasing.

Best regards.
thanks 2 users thanked Andrey Ivashov for this useful post.
on 17/02/2016(UTC),  on 17/02/2016(UTC)
Offline Jean Giraud  
#6 Posted : 17 February 2016 22:41:45(UTC)
Jean Giraud

Rank: Guest

Groups: Registered
Joined: 04/07/2015(UTC)
Posts: 6,866
Canada

Was thanked: 983 time(s) in 811 post(s)
Originally Posted by: ioan92 Go to Quoted Post
Thank you very much Andrey for this new release,

This new release works fine for me, when I use the basic plugins proposed. Even the speed is well improuved.
After installing all availables plugins, some of my oldapplications fails.
For the moment I have not investigated to see which plugin produces such a side effect.

Best Regards,
Ioan


That's what I'm afraid: scrapping so many work sheets.
Guess what: it would scrap my most precious ones.
Is the solution, purchase or rent a new PC for each new release ?
Not bad an idea as beta testing ... my laptop is too small to avail.

Now, the savant question(s):

I presume that each new release does not evaporate the previous one.
If things go bad, will XP restore the previous version ???
My question is pertinent because Smath is absent of the Windows Registry.
It looks to work by itself and might got lost by itself as well and what
about my 250 work sheets ? Murphy's law might apply.

Jean


Offline Andrey Ivashov  
#7 Posted : 18 February 2016 00:25:23(UTC)
Andrey Ivashov


Rank: Administration

Groups: Developers, Registered, Knovel Developers, Administrators, Advanced Member
Joined: 11/07/2008(UTC)
Posts: 1,622
Man
Russian Federation

Was thanked: 1983 time(s) in 668 post(s)
Hello, Jean.

Originally Posted by: Jean Giraud Go to Quoted Post
That's what I'm afraid: scrapping so many work sheets.
Guess what: it would scrap my most precious ones.

Originally Posted by: Jean Giraud Go to Quoted Post
and what
about my 250 work sheets ? Murphy's law might apply.

Please don't think that one day soon SMath will gone or will be changed dramatically, so you will not be able to work with your old worksheets. This scenario is not realistic at all.

1) I realize that I have no right to forgot about back compatibility.
2) Before every release (and also during development) I always execute automatic tests to ensure nothing broken in the logic implemented earlier - I have a bundle of about 800 different worksheets. SMath Studio opens them, recalculates and compares results with previous ones. Any registered deviation is my priority task.
3) I've created a tool (with a great help from developers from our community Thank you ) which allows me to support third-party plug-ins even if authors will not be able to do it anymore. So I can give a guarantee that most of all plug-ins available via Extensions Manager will work for future SMath Studio releases.
4) All previously released versions are still available for downloading, so one can test them if it is really required.
5) I'm not the one who have access to all sources of SMath project (including SMath Core, web-sites and different related tools), so even if something bad happened to me project will continue living and growing.

Yes, sometimes I have to do significant changes to API, but I always try to inform about it all the developers and users (I remember only one such situation when logic on the worksheets was changed, so it required small changes to some documents) and publish nightly builds to provide some time for plug-ins migration. This is life. But it is important that all these situations was successfully passed.

Best regards.

Edited by user 18 February 2016 00:28:09(UTC)  | Reason: Not specified

thanks 2 users thanked Andrey Ivashov for this useful post.
on 18/02/2016(UTC),  on 18/02/2016(UTC)
Offline Jean Giraud  
#8 Posted : 18 February 2016 02:57:08(UTC)
Jean Giraud

Rank: Guest

Groups: Registered
Joined: 04/07/2015(UTC)
Posts: 6,866
Canada

Was thanked: 983 time(s) in 811 post(s)
Thanks Andrey for your kind and recomforting reply.
I will take the plunge sometimes. Long life to Smath,
it will be my last tool before succing the roots.

Cheers, Jean
Offline Andrey Ivashov  
#9 Posted : 21 February 2016 22:42:33(UTC)
Andrey Ivashov


Rank: Administration

Groups: Developers, Registered, Knovel Developers, Administrators, Advanced Member
Joined: 11/07/2008(UTC)
Posts: 1,622
Man
Russian Federation

Was thanked: 1983 time(s) in 668 post(s)
Thank you, Ioan!

Originally Posted by: ioan92 Go to Quoted Post
If you appreciate as useful, I can send to you by mail a copy of my file.

Yes, please. I will test your file and plug-in and will find a reason.

Originally Posted by: ioan92 Go to Quoted Post
I think, it would be better to order the list of plugins according their name.

Done. Will be available in the next SS version.

Thank you!
Best regards.
thanks 1 user thanked Andrey Ivashov for this useful post.
on 21/02/2016(UTC)
Offline Andrey Ivashov  
#10 Posted : 22 February 2016 01:41:45(UTC)
Andrey Ivashov


Rank: Administration

Groups: Developers, Registered, Knovel Developers, Administrators, Advanced Member
Joined: 11/07/2008(UTC)
Posts: 1,622
Man
Russian Federation

Was thanked: 1983 time(s) in 668 post(s)
Issue investigated and the reason is found. It is because DISLIN plug-in overrides line(4) function (line with two rows).
I will contact uni Offline regarding it. For now I suggest to just uninstall this plug-in.

More details sent to your e-mail.

Thank you and best regards.
thanks 2 users thanked Andrey Ivashov for this useful post.
on 22/02/2016(UTC),  on 22/02/2016(UTC)
Users browsing this topic
Forum Jump  
You cannot post new topics in this forum.
You cannot reply to topics in this forum.
You cannot delete your posts in this forum.
You cannot edit your posts in this forum.
You cannot create polls in this forum.
You cannot vote in polls in this forum.